What a commercial move runs
I quote a commercial relocation as a binding flat rate after I’ve walked the office. The tiers here are the labor baseline sitting under the project number.
| Crew / scope | Hourly basis | Sample commercial flat rate |
|---|---|---|
| 2 men + truck | $135/hr | Small downtown Martinsburg professional suite: about $1,310 flat |
| 3 men + truck | $185/hr | 20-desk office off I-81, after hours: about $4,820 flat |
- After-hours and weekend scheduling to keep business downtime short
- Released value $0.60 per pound standard, full-value protection optional
- Up to $1,000,000 cargo coverage per shipment
